I managed to get it to work by editing tagmail.rb and hard coding any of the areas where it tries to use Puppet[:*] config options that don't exist and can not work with puppet 4.1.
On Thursday, June 11, 2015 at 1:30:52 PM UTC-7, Ken Bowley wrote: > > While I ignore puppet 4's brain-dead stupid fact behaviour when using > puppetdb, I'm on to the issue of getting puppet to mail reports when > something changes on a node. > > Since the built-in tagmail is no longer an option, I decided to look at > the tagmail module. As far as I can tell, the puppetlabs-tagmail module > can NOT be used with puppet 4.1. > > tagmail requires 'tagmap' to be set in puppet.conf, but 'tagmap' is not > one of the core configuration items, and puppet 4.1 does not allow > extensions to add config options, so puppet ignores the 'tagmap' setting > and tagmail errors out when it attempts to process the report. > > https://forge.puppetlabs.com/puppetlabs/tagmail/readme > > > http://docs.puppetlabs.com/puppet/latest/reference/config_about_settings.html#main-settings-vs-extra-config-files > -- You received this message because you are subscribed to the Google Groups "Puppet Users" group.
